Plumbing courses at this college include soldering copper pipelines, plumbing fundamentals such as installation and also leak repair services, faucet fundamentals, valve repair service and water system systems. Plumbing technology 101, the very first training course, describes the standard of the plumbing trade. The objective of this first training course is to educate students the fundamentals of the profession or to familiarize home owners with some do-it-yourself techniques.Many of the problems resolved in this first of the plumbing training courses are those that will show up nearly everyday in a plumbing professionals work life. These consist of the system that provides a residential or industrial structure with water, soldering, vents and drains, setup of plumbing relevant fixtures as well as repair service of the very same. The specifics of the course include a take a look at standard plumbing safety and security tips as well as orientation with the lingo and basic terms of the plumbing trade. Soldering is a fundamental part of this plumbing training course too.After this lesson each pupil should be able to choose the proper soldering products, tidy the steels to obtain them all set for soldering, prepare the joint and solder a tubing connection the proper and safe way.Water service belongs to this fundamental training course products and also training. Pupils learn the layout of a home or commercial cellar, the ins and outs of picking the appropriate materials and the proper location of the required equipment.Students learn to install a drain, as well as a ventilation as well as waste system. They likewise find out about setting up fixtures in these online plumbing courses.
HOW TO BECOME A PLUMBER
Get your high school diploma or GED.
A plumber needs a foundation in math (i.e., algebra and geometry), science (i.e., physics) and computers (i.e., computer-aided drafting). If offered, you may also want to take classes in drafting and blueprint reading.
Get formal training.
Complete an apprenticeship program or training at a local trade school.
Get licensed.
A majority of states require that you have a plumber’s license. Although licensing standards aren’t uniform, 2-5 years of experience and passage of an exam of the plumbing trades and local codes are typical requirements.
Get working.
Residential service careers are in demand all over the country.
